Foreign Elements in English Usage - French Words

Overview

Students should be able to Identify French words in English usage. Explain the meaning of such words. Use the words correctly in sentences. Find the meanings of such words in the dictionary.

What you'll learn
  • A range of words taken from French language and commonly used in English language. Examples are attaché, a ’la carte, cognate, femme fatale, genre, louver, petit, bourgeoisie, vis-à-vis, précis finesse, fracas, coup d’état, corps etc.
